K111338 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the WILDCAT CATHETER. This device is classified as a Catheter For Crossing Total Occlusions (Class II - Special Controls, product code PDU).

Submitted by Avinger, Inc. (Sunnyvale,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on August 11, 2011, 91 days after receiving the submission on May 12, 2011.

This device falls under the Cardiovascular FDA review panel. Regulated under 21 CFR 870.1250. To Facilitate The Intraluminal Placement Of Conventional Guidewires Beyond Stenotic Lesions (including Subchronic And Chronic Total Occlusions) In The Peripheral Vasculature Prior To Further Percutaneous Intervention, Such As Angioplasty, Atherectomy Or Stent Placement..
